Bangladesh's young boy recovering after undergoing specialized surgery in Hubei

By Liu Kun and Liu Boqian | chinadaily.com.cn | Updated: 2025-10-09 19:48
Share
Share - WeChat
Alifa's parents and medical team in the ward. [Photo provided to chinadaily.com.cn]

A one-year-old boy from Bangladesh has recovered after undergoing a complex cranial reconstruction surgery in central China's Hubei province.

Alifa was diagnosed with sagittal craniosynostosis at just three months old, a condition in which the suture on the top of his skull fuse too early.

"Premature fusion of cranial sutures can deform the skull, increase pressure inside the head and, in severe cases, cause vision loss or epilepsy," Ma Yunfu, director of the neurosurgery department of Maternal and Child Health Hospital of Hubei Province, explained.

The boy's parents sought help from several hospitals in Bangladesh, but the surgery was considered too difficult to perform locally. Their chance for treatment came when Alifa's uncle, who was studying in Wuhan, learned that the hospital specializes in correcting cranial deformities in children.
